同期プリミティブの使用

マルチスレッド アプリケーションで目的の結果を得るには、共有データにアクセスするスレッド間で同期を取ることが重要です。スレッド間で行われるさまざまなデータ アクセスの性質を理解することは、使用する同期プリミティブと方式を決定するための第一歩です。データ アクセスの特性を理解すると、すべてのスレッド間で使用するデータ項目の同期方式も簡単に理解できます。次では、データを共有する上での一般的な問題とそれらの解決策について概説します。